Masconette Farm 26 acre equestrian farm offers full-board horse care, training and use of professionally graded 1/2 mile riding and driving track (no indoor).

Horse Boarding - Full Board, Rehab and Training in E. Longmeadow, MA - Off Rte. 83 Near Somers, CT)

Masconette farm provides full board stabling to horse owners who pleasure and trail ride, and/or carriage drive. We believe that horses deserve a loving home where their physical and social needs will be met and our customers, the boarders will be heard. We welcome all breeds of horses and riding d

isciplines. Our private, properly laid out 1/2 mile stone dust carriage driving and riding track is on site, no roads to cross, and open year round. Provided is excellent individualized horse care, training and rehabilitation, daily turnout in shaded pasture and run-in shed (available), either individual, or in a small group.

Masconette Farm, conveniently located off Rte. 83 in E. Longmeadow, MA and close to Somers, CT, offers a friendly, quiet, and peaceful atmosphere for horses and their owners. Matted stalls, turnout in paddocks with access to run-in shelters and large grazing fields, electric fences. For your use is a 1/2 mile professionally graded oval stone-dust horse training track for riding and carriage driving. The owner, John Ferrero, who lives on the property, is a highly experienced horseman, U.S.T.A. certified trainer who has been caring for horses for over 50 years. He welcomes all breeds of horses. "Call Me Maverick", the c**t that was born at Masconette Farm.

Congratulations to Fredericton native Mike Stevenson who won a $12,951 division of the Maine Standardbred Breeders Stakes at the Windsor Fair this afternoon with Call Me Maverick in 1:58.3 over a heavy track.

Stevenson has been the driver for all of the 3-year-olds starts this season which includes 9 out of 10 stakes wins. The c**t has won 17 of 20 lifetime starts (all Maine Sires Stakes wins) and is over $120,000 earned.

Call Me Maverick is the leading points getter in the series and will most likely be the favorite heading into the $80,000 final on October 16 at Bangor.
